What's New in Dynamics 365 Business Central 21 (2022 Wave 2)

This first vlog in our series will outline the changes introduced to D365 Business Central in the 2022 Wave 2 (BC 21) release. In this video, we cover Account Schedules, how to find posted and non-posted document lines, mandatory variant codes, and item charges.

  • The name, Account Schedules, has been changed to Financial Reporting. The functionality is the same, which makes more sense. Customers upgrading to this release just need to be aware so that when looking for this functionality, they know what to search for.
  • Sales Lines, Purchase Lines, and other “line data” are now accessible from search out of the box. In previous versions, this was typically added by the partner.
  • In Inventory Setup, when using variants, you can now require (mandatory entry) the variant code when entering the items on an order, journal, etc. You can create exceptions for items you don’t want to require the variant code. This is done on the individual item card.
  • For partial receipts of goods, you can now set up to include partial item charges (ie, freight) for the partial order receipt.
